I watched The Stepford Wives (1975). I didn't know there was a older version until @TheHorse said about it in a comment. I watched it on Tubi. It has Katharine Ross, Peter Masterson, Tina Louise, Nanette Newman, and Paula Prentiss in it. Big Warning: there is a little bit of violence. In this movie, Joanna and Walter move to a new little town called Stepford. Joanna is a photographer and Walter is a lawyer. The town has an all male group. In order to be part of the group, you have to sacrifice your wife. Joanna and another woman named Bobbie are the only two real women in town. They later discover that the other women are robots. Joanna tries to run, but in the end her robot takes her over. I liked this movie. Next week I'm watching The Stepford Husbands. It was one of the sequels. It was made in 1996.
